I run Thunderbird 2.0.0.12 with the Enigmail 0.95.6 extension . This
bug happens on 8.04 Hardy (beta release with full updates); I do not
know if it happens on Gusty since I did not run this distribution.
Steps to reproduce:
1. Receive an e-mail encrypted with your public key. Do not read the
e-mail.
2. Select the e-mail to drag-and-drop it to another folder.
Result:
- Mouse icon changes to "drag and drop" icon
- Thunderbird attempts to read e-mail (display the contents in the email text
content box)
- The password prompt for decrypting the e-mail with the personal key pops up
- Entire system is frozen.
The mouse icon stays in drag-and-drop mode. The cursor can be moved but not
clicked.
The small password prompt window has focus, but text cannot be entered in the
box.
Both mouse and keyboard are entirely useless. I found it impossible to call
either another window, the main menu, the task manager, or the "switch off"
menu.
Other applications seem to be unaffected and apparently keep working in the
background (ex: bittorrent upload).
The only way out is to power off the computer brutally.
For me, this bug is fully reproducible and predictable.
